Method 1: Manual File Edit (Recommended) street fighter x tekken pc patch 1.08 character unlock
This method involves editing the const.lua file, which governs the unlock status of the roster.
Locate the Game Directory: Open the Steam Library, right-click on the game, and select Manage > Browse local files.
Find the Config Files: Navigate to the following two paths within your installation folder: Resource\CMN\boot\game
patch\CMN\boot\game (This is where the 1.08 specific changes usually reside).
Backup the Original: Copy the const.lua file from both locations and save them to your desktop as a safety backup. Edit with Notepad++: Open const.lua with a text editor like Notepad++. Search (Ctrl+F) for the string ['unlock'] = 'dlc_b'.
